What’s the fastest-growing recorded music medium? No, not vinyl, and certainly not streaming. It’s the humble cassette. U.S. cassette sales have increased more than eightfold since 2013. Major artists like Taylor Swift and Lady Gaga have joined the party, releasing their latest albums on tape.

I didn’t need a trend report to learn this. Several years ago, I sold a box of my old cassette tapes to a local record store. I got $20 for the lot, and I was surprised to get that. A week later, I checked the store’s used tape section and they’d almost all been bought by customers. Oh.

It happened with vinyl, it’s happening with cassettes, and it’s in the early stages of happening with CDs. Just a few years ago you couldn’t give used CDs away. Now used CD prices are nudging upward, and thrift store CD sections seem much more picked-over. Against LL Cool J’s advice, you might even call it a comeback.
